First Quantum says it is seeking $20bn over Panama mine closure order

TORONTO - Copper miner First Quantum Minerals said on Wednesday it was seeking $20-billion through international arbitration after Panama ordered the closure of the company's mine in the central American nation.

"We have provided a minimum value sought in those proceedings of $20-billion, reflecting an estimated fair market value of initial investment," First Quantum CEO Tristan Pascal said on an earnings call.
